Deep Drilling Identifies Gold Bearing Structure at Tomingley
Globenewswire· 2026-02-24 02:19
Core Viewpoint - Alkane Resources Limited has announced significant exploration results and drilling activities aimed at expanding the underground resources at its Tomingley Gold Operations in New South Wales, indicating strong potential for resource expansion both near the mine and regionally [4][5]. Exploration Results - The exploration at Tomingley has revealed extensions to existing deposits and new areas of mineralization, with ongoing drilling demonstrating significant resource expansion potential [4][6]. - Recent drilling at the Roswell deposit has confirmed high-grade gold zones, with notable intercepts including 5.9 meters grading 31.0 g/t Au and 17.4 meters grading 4.30 g/t Au [7][17][21]. - The Roswell underground resources are estimated at 5.5 million tonnes grading 2.6 g/t Au, equating to an endowment of 476,000 ounces of gold [11][34]. Drilling Programs - A program of underground drilling at Roswell has been completed, confirming multiple high-grade gold zones within the Western Monzodiorite domain [16][17]. - Exploration drilling at the El Paso prospect has also yielded significant results, including 17 meters grading 4.02 g/t Au [24][39]. - The company has initiated further drilling to test the upper and lower portions of the Inferred domain at Roswell, with completion expected by Q3 2026 [29]. Resource and Reserve Estimates - As of June 30, 2025, the total mineral resources at Tomingley Gold Operations are reported at 19.234 million tonnes with an average grade of 2.2 g/t Au, totaling approximately 1.358 million ounces of gold [33][34]. - The total ore reserves are reported at 10.362 million tonnes with an average grade of 1.9 g/t Au, amounting to approximately 621,000 ounces of gold [35]. Future Exploration Plans - The company plans to conduct further surface exploration drilling at the Wyoming Three deposit and the northern extensions of the main andesite host at Caloma [29]. - Additional drilling at El Paso is planned to confirm the updated geological model and test for extensions to known mineralization [31].

Alaska Air(ALK) - 2025 Q4 - Annual Report
2026-02-12 21:07
Passenger Operations - Alaska Air Group carried 47 million revenue passengers in 2025, an increase from 39 million in 2024, including Hawaiian results from September 18, 2024, through December 31, 2024[20]. - Alaska's regional operations carried approximately 11 million revenue passengers in 2025, up from 10 million in 2024[22]. - Alaska and Hawaiian's passenger capacity was 88% domestic in 2025, down from 91% in 2024, while Latin America and Pacific regions accounted for 6% each[21]. Revenue Composition - The percentage of consolidated revenue from passenger revenue was 90% in 2025, down from 91% in both 2024 and 2023[19]. - Alaska and Hawaiian's loyalty program, Atmos™ Rewards, generated approximately 16% of total revenue in 2025, with members redeeming points for nearly eight million award tickets[24]. - In 2025, 74% of total sales were conducted direct to customers, while 26% were through traditional and online travel agencies[60]. Investment and Expansion - The company launched a five-year, $600 million Kahu'ewai Hawai'i Investment Plan to modernize airport operations and enhance guest experience in Hawai'i[15]. - Alaska is set to serve Europe beginning in spring 2026, expanding its global reach and connectivity[14]. - The acquisition of Hawaiian Airlines expanded the premium product portfolio, introducing lie-flat seating to the mainline fleet[55]. Sustainability Initiatives - The company aims to achieve net zero carbon emissions by 2040, with a five-part roadmap guiding its sustainability strategy[64]. - The company is investing in sustainable aviation fuel (SAF) to support its long-term environmental sustainability strategy, despite current supply limitations[46]. - Alaska Star Ventures is a dedicated investment arm that partners with companies developing new technologies for sustainable aviation fuels[69]. Financial Performance - In 2025, the company reported a pretax income of $146 million, a decrease from $545 million in 2024, with pro forma pretax income for 2024 at $228 million[193]. - Total operating revenue increased by $460 million, or 3%, on a pro forma basis, reaching $14,239 million[205]. - Total operating expenses increased by $467 million, or 3%, totaling $13,936 million on a pro forma basis[211]. Labor and Employment - As of December 31, 2025, Air Group employed 35,951 active employees, with 89% being full-time[70]. - Employees earned $245 million under incentive programs based on profitability, safety, and guest experience metrics during the year[71]. - At December 31, 2025, 81% of Air Group employees were represented by labor unions, which generally leads to higher labor costs[72]. Operational Challenges - The airline industry is highly competitive, with significant capacity overlap in key markets, particularly on the West Coast and Hawaiian routes, which may adversely affect financial results if competition increases[117]. - The airline industry is facing a shortage of pilots, which could adversely affect operations and growth plans due to increased attrition rates[143]. - Ongoing negotiations with labor unions may lead to job actions that could disrupt operations and negatively impact the business[142]. Cybersecurity and Compliance - Cybersecurity threats are a significant risk, with previous incidents highlighting vulnerabilities in systems, which could lead to operational disruptions and reputational damage[157]. - Compliance with evolving information security regulations is crucial, especially with operations expanding into Europe, which will require adherence to strict data protection laws[155]. - The Chief Information Security Officer (CISO) oversees cybersecurity risks and incident response, ensuring compliance with regulatory standards[169]. Fuel and Operating Costs - In 2025, aircraft fuel expenses amounted to $2,879 million, representing 21% of total operating expenses, with fuel gallons consumed reaching 1,146 million[44]. - The cost composition of aircraft fuel in 2025 included 62% crude oil, 27% refining margins, and 11% other costs[44]. - Jet fuel prices constitute a significant portion of total operating expenses, and volatility in fuel costs could harm financial results unless fares are increased[135].
Ben Brookman promoted to Vice President of Real Estate and Airport Affairs for Alaska Airlines
Prnewswire· 2026-02-12 17:45
Core Insights - Ben Brookman has been promoted to Vice President of Real Estate and Airport Affairs at Alaska Airlines, bringing 17 years of airline industry experience to lead the company's global real estate strategy and airport investments [1][1][1] Company Strategy - Alaska Airlines is investing over $3 billion in hub airports to enhance the guest experience and support long-term network growth for both Alaska and Hawaiian brands [1][1] - The airline's network now includes more than 140 destinations, with 29 international markets across North America, Latin America, Asia, the Pacific, and Europe starting in spring 2026 [1][1] Leadership and Experience - Brookman previously served as Managing Director of Airport Affairs, where he led airport planning efforts and developed Alaska's long-term airport infrastructure strategy [1][1] - His past roles include Director of Network and Capacity Planning, contributing to the growth of Alaska's Seattle hub and developing networks in Portland and San Diego [1][1] New International Destinations - Alaska Airlines has launched flights to five intercontinental destinations in Europe and Asia, including Seoul, Tokyo, Reykjavik, London, and Rome, with various flight frequencies starting in 2026 [1][1][1] Company Overview - Alaska Air Group includes Alaska Airlines, Hawaiian Airlines, and Horizon Air, operating globally with hubs in major cities and serving over 140 destinations [1][1] - Alaska Airlines is a member of the oneworld alliance, with Hawaiian Airlines scheduled to join in spring 2026, allowing guests to earn and redeem points for travel to over 1,000 destinations [1][1]
